                      • Christoph HartC
                        Christoph Hart @Frankbeat
                        last edited by

                        @Frankbeat no zero will cause the envelope to run indefinitely. Try something in between :)

                        0.001 means -60dB, 0.0005 is -66db 0.00025 is -72 dB etc y

                                • Christoph HartC
                                  Christoph Hart @aaronventure
                                  last edited by

                                  @aaronventure No, I'm doing most of the work with a standard edit & recompile cycle in VS2022+Resharper but I find that to be not too annoying - the debug build takes 10-15 seconds to recompile if I'm working on a code piece that doesn't require recompiling all modules and there are a few convenient helpers to live-edit constant values & colours (the JUCE_LIVE_CONSTANT() stuff). I actually found the delay between writing code and seeing the result quite useful - it forces you to think a bit more about the code you're about to write.

                                  If I'm starting out with new features from scratch (eg. the ML stuff), I usually do it in a small isolated app that compiles faster than HISE and then when it's somewhat ready I move it into the big codebase.

                                    Today's

                                    65fb14f - - added HISE_SILENCE_THRESHOLD_DB preprocessor for changing the silence detection threshold for envelope decay values etc.
                                    

                                    seems to be about addressing this.

                                    /** This can be used to change the threshold of what is considered "silence" in HISE.
                                    
                                        This value is used at different places to figure out whether to stop smoothing, stop a decaying envelope curve, etc.
                                     
                                        It tries to use a sensible default here, but you can override this (as a positive value, it will calculate the gain factor by taking the
                                        number as negative dB value and convert it to a gain factor).
                                    */
                                    #ifndef HISE_SILENCE_THRESHOLD_DB
                                    #define HISE_SILENCE_THRESHOLD_DB 60
                                    #endif
